1 O Lord my God, in You I take refuge and put my trust; save me from all those who pursue and persecute me, and deliver me,

O Lord my God, in You I have put my trust. Save me from all those who come for me, and keep me safe.

2 L est my foe tear my life like a lion, dragging me away while there is none to deliver.

Or they will tear me like a lion, carrying me away where there is no one to help.

3 O Lord my God, if I have done this, if there is wrong in my hands,

O Lord my God, if I have done this, and there is guilt on my hands,

4 I f I have paid back with evil him who was at peace with me or without cause have robbed him who was my enemy,

if I have done wrong to him who was at peace with me, or without a reason have robbed him who worked against me,

5 L et the enemy pursue my life and take it; yes, let him trample my life to the ground and lay my honor in the dust. Selah!

let him who hates me come for me and catch me. Let him break me under his feet until I die, and lay my honor in the dust.

6 A rise, O Lord, in Your anger; lift up Yourself against the rage of my enemies; and awake for me the justice and vindication You have commanded.

Rise up in Your anger, O Lord. Rise up against the anger of those who hate me. Awake, my God, and help me. Prove what is right.

7 L et the assembly of the peoples be gathered about You, and return on high over them.

Let the people gather around You, and rule over them from Your throne.

8 T he Lord judges the people; judge me, O Lord, and do me justice according to my righteousness and according to the integrity that is in me.

May the Lord judge which people are guilty or not. O Lord, judge in my favor if I am right with You, and if I am without blame.

9 O h, let the wickedness of the wicked come to an end, but establish the righteous; for You, Who try the hearts and emotions and thinking powers, are a righteous God.

Let the sins of the sinful stop. But build up those who are right with You. For the God Who is right and good tests both the hearts and the minds.

10 M y defense and shield depend on God, Who saves the upright in heart.

I am kept safe by God, Who saves those who are pure in heart.

11 G od is a righteous Judge, yes, a God Who is indignant every day.

God is always right in how He judges. He is angry with the sinful every day.

12 I f a man does not turn and repent, will whet His sword; He has strung and bent His bow and made it ready.

If a man is not sorry for his sins and will not turn from them, God will make His sword sharp. He will string His bow and make it ready.

13 H e has also prepared for him deadly weapons; He makes His arrows fiery shafts.

He takes up His sword and the bow of death. And He makes arrows of fire.

14 B ehold, conceives iniquity and is pregnant with mischief and gives birth to lies.

See how the sinful man thinks up sins and plans trouble and lies start growing inside him.

15 H e made a pit and hollowed it out and has fallen into the hole which he made.

He has dug out a deep hole, and has fallen into the hole he has dug.

16 H is mischief shall fall back in return upon his own head, and his violence come down upon his own scalp.

The trouble he makes will return to him. When he hurts others it will come down on his own head.

17 I will give to the Lord the thanks due to His rightness and justice, and I will sing praise to the name of the Lord Most High.

I will give thanks to the Lord because He is right and good. I will sing praise to the name of the Lord Most High.
